If you want to skip the whole review, here's the Reader's Digest version: this condo is a great value for the budget or mid-range skier or outdoorsperson - especially for stays over 3 or 4 nights (defray cleaning charge). I can't understand why someone would spend more to stay at a budget or mid-range hotel/motel without the amenities that a condo offers. Unless you're looking for something high-zoot for a special occasion (or have more money to burn than I do), this rental should meet the needs of most folks. I wouldn't recommend for a large group ... there is one bed and a futon that would accomodate comfortably, say, parents and one or two kids (or two single adults). More than that, and you're going to be stepping over each other. For one person (this grumpy old man) and a friendly Sheltie pooch, it was just right.
The location is great for spring skiing (or summer fun) as parking is easy and there aren't driving headaches; and you're close to local markets and restaurants. In the middle of winter, in the worst weather, it might be more of a challenge to get up the hill and/or take the local ski buses.
The unit is on the first floor which has good and bad points (sort'a like hotel rooms with the same setting): the unit is very easy to get into (on the end of the building by the door) and unpack/pack gear for the day - however, you do have someone above you. Just outside the unit is the stairs to the second floor, and you can hear folks walking up 'em, as well as people walking in the unit above. Fortunately, the tenants above were pretty much quiet after 10pm and nice folks; and, in general, this wasn't an issue for me - just something to be aware of. I've had good and bad luck with hotels and condos when I have someone above me, so you make a trade-off with the hassle of walking up steps to a second floor versus the convenience of a lower unit with a 'potential' for noise concerns. And, yes, you can face the same thing in lodging costing two or three time more.
Remember to bring shampoo and soap bars, as this isn't included in the rental. However, many nice extras are like Costco products to make your stay a bit nicer. Having a fridge, coffee maker, and full kitchen really does make a longer stay a lot nicer than a hotel setting.
The owner was very accomodating with a late check-out on my last day of skiing - not something you'd see from a high-zoot hotel, and helped to make the stay a bit less stressful.

Spotless, comfortable, well-stocked, centrally located, and perfectly priced--this rental meets all of the requirements for a relaxing and productive mountain getaway. You will be glad you booked it, and if you're like me, you will plan on going back soon.
From the condo you can easily walk to many of Mammoth's best eateries, coffee shops, the movie theater and the grocery store (weather permitting, of course). The free Mammoth Mt. shuttle stops about 60 yards from the front door, making the trip to and from the slopes effortless.
Of course, if you're an early riser like me, you can drive yourself up to any of the three lodges in under 10 minutes and get front-row parking. No need to stop for breakfast either, just make it in your kitchen while you're strapping on your gear! You'll be well fed and one of the first people on the lift. (Bonus: the coffee maker has an auto timer. Nothing like awakening to the percolation of your coffee).
The condo is a spacious studio on the first floor, completely redone and spotlessly cleaned. For two full-sized adults with plenty of gadgetry and luggage, we had storage space and surface-top to spare. There's a convenient storage locker right outside the door for all your mountain gear. Parking is ample and close at-hand. And you wont need to worry about bringing much more than your clothing and gear because this condo has everything else you will need: a fully stocked kitchen, plenty of bedding, pillows and towels, and board games galore.
The queen-sized bed was very comfortable. The sofa is a generously sized and comfortable futon. While the property technically sleeps 2-4, owing to a studio condo's general lack of privacy, I recommend this property for either two adults or a family with two small or one medium sized children. Three adult friends who don't mind being in close quarters could make a successful go of it, with one couple in the bed and another taking the futon. Anything more would be overkill in my estimation.
The owner really has thought of everything, and if you're desperately in need of something you forgot, the grocery store, drug store, and hardware store are all within one block. So book yourself a home away from home. You will come away super relaxed.
